What is the average commission for an RV salesman?

RV salespeople typically earn commissions ranging from 10% to 25% of the profit on each vehicle sold, with the average around 15%. Commission structures can vary based on dealership policies, sales experience, and the price of the RVs sold.

What are Commission RV Sales?

Commission RV sales refer to the role of selling recreational vehicles (RVs) where the salesperson earns a commission based on the units they sell. Instead of receiving a fixed salary, commission-based RV sales professionals are paid a percentage of the profit or total sale price of each RV they sell. This compensation structure incentivizes salespeople to close more deals and provide excellent service to customers. It is a common pay model in RV dealerships and can lead to high earnings for top performers.

What are some typical challenges faced by commission RV sales professionals, and how can they be successfully navigated?

Commission RV sales professionals often encounter challenges such as seasonal fluctuations in demand, meeting monthly sales targets, and building a strong customer base in a competitive market. Success in this role often requires excellent interpersonal skills, persistence in following up with leads, and a thorough understanding of both product features and financing options. Joining a supportive team, staying up to date with market trends, and consistently providing exceptional customer service can help overcome these hurdles and lead to higher earnings and career advancement opportunities.

The Rental Service Agent is a dual-focused role:

  • Customer Experience Champion for rentals
  • Sales Specialist for RV purchase demos and conversions

This position is crucial to ensuring customers leave satisfied, whether they are beginning a rental journey or purchasing their future RV.

THE ROLE

The Rental Service Agent executes all customer-facing rental operations and performs professional RV sales demonstrations to convert leads into buyers. This is a hands-on, customer-centric role combining service, product presentation, operational execution, and follow-up sales management.ย Across rentals and sales, this role ensures every vehicle, every interaction, and every customer moment reflects Indie Campers' high standards.

WHAT WILL YOU WORK ON?

  • Customer Service & Operations: Conduct check-ins/check-outs, briefings, and provide ongoing rental support. Handle service recovery and emergencies with empathy.
  • Sales Demonstrations & Customer Engagement: Prepare and perform RV demos, showcasing features, specs, and customer-specific needs. Ensure smooth handovers and all documentation is in order.
  • Sales Conversion & Lead Management: Track leads, demos, and follow-ups in CRM. Convert rental customers into sales opportunities, and support the RV Sales District and City Lead to meet targets.
  • Product Knowledge & Technical Support: Maintain knowledge of Indie Campers RV models and perform basic system demos (lighting, gas, etc.). Troubleshoot and escalate issues as needed.
